Report: Giants' Azeez Ojulari, Titans' Arden Key Eyed by Cardinals in NFL Trade Talks

Taylyn HadleyNov 2, 2024

The 4-4 Arizona Cardinals currently sit in first place in the NFC West and are reportedly looking for potential additions to their defense ahead of the Nov. 5 trade deadline.

New York Giants edge rusher Azeez Ojulari and Tennessee Titans linebacker Arden Key are both among the top prospects for Arizona, as the team is in desperate need of high-performing pass-rushers due to significant injuries at that position.

According to The Athletic's Dianna Russini, the Cardinals have discussed both players with the Giants and Titans, respectively.

Linebackers BJ Ojulari, Justin Jones, Bilal Nichols, and Dennis Gardeck are all sidelined for the remainder of the season due to injury, creating a significant need for new additions.

Ojulari has recorded 24 tackles, six sacks and one fumble recovery for the 2-6 Giants, while Key has tallied 17 tackles, three sacks and one forced fumble on the 1-6 Titans.

The Cardinals will likely have to play one more game with a depleted defensive line on Sunday against Caleb Williams and the 4-3 Chicago Bears. The NFL trade deadline is set for Tuesday at 4 p.m. ET.
